Historical information and usage

The Focke Wulf Ta 152 H-1 was an advanced developmental version of the popular Fw 190. Designed by Kurt Tank and introduced into Luftwaffe service at the end of 1944, the aircraft featured extended wings and a Jumo 213E engine, which allowed it to serve effectively as a high-altitude fighter. The Ta 152 H-1 was used by Germany primarily to intercept Allied bombers and to provide cover for German skies in the last months of the conflict. Although only a small number of these machines were produced and their combat use was limited by the timeframe and resources of WWII, the type became an icon of German aeronautical engineering of that era.

What does the scale of the model mean?

A model scale designation such as 1:30 means the model is 30 times smaller than the original. Scale indicates proportion, not resolution or detail.

  • Models with a smaller number after the colon (e.g. 1:48, 1:32) are larger and have more detail.
  • Scales with higher numbers (e.g. 1:164, 1:200, 1:350) are smaller - good for collections, dioramas, or displaying many models together.
